Markets witness cautious tone ahead of RBI policy outcome; Nifty above 18,000

3 Nov 2022 , 09:42 AM

Indian market continued to open on a cautious note in the opening hours of Thursday with Sensex near 60,700-level and Nifty 50 slightly over 18,040. Financials, IT, Metal and pharma stocks weighed on the downside. Auto and banking stocks outperformed their counterparts.

At around 9:45 AM, Sensex was trading at 60,791.29 down by 114.8 points or 0.19%. Nifty 50 traded at 18,057.65 lower by 25.20 points or 0.14%. 

Bajaj Auto, Titan, Axis Bank, Adani Enterprises, Bharti Airtel were top bulls on Nifty.

Tech Mahindra, Hindalco, Wipro, Coal India and Infosys were top bears on Nifty.

The markets are expected to witness volatility as Reserve Bank of India (RBI) to hold an additional meeting today in November 03, 2022.

The stocks will be in focus today ahead of quarterly earning for fiscal FY23: HDFC, Hero MotoCorp, Hindustan Petroleum Corporation, Vodafone Idea, Adani Enterprises, Ajanta Pharma, Amara Raja Batteries, Adani Total Gas, Adani Wilmar, Bank of India, Blue Star, Coromandel International, Devyani International, Indian Bank, JK Lakshmi Cement, Raymond, SRF, and Welspun Corp. 

Notably, The RBI is set to hold an additional meeting today under section 45ZN of the RBI Act to focus on bringing inflation within target levels. Section 45ZN of the RBI Act focuses on ‘failure to bring inflation under target.’

On the global front, Asian markets opened in the red with the Japanese ‘Nikkei’ closed for a holiday the ASX led the losers with almost 1.5% fall accompanied by the Taiwan market.

Overnight, on the wall street, US markets witnessed volatility with the Federal Reserve raising rates by 75 basis points for the fourth straight month. Dow Jones falls 500 points while Nasdaq falls over 366 as markets look for excuse to book profits after sharp rally on October.
